Aller au contenu

balise <ul> et <li> et langue arabe


peter45

Sujets conseillés

Bonjour,

j'utilise les balises balise <ul> et <li> dans un site en langue arabe et les puces (je ne sais comment les nommer) sont à gauche alors qu'elles devraient être à droite devant le texte.

J'utilise l'encodage suivant<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-6">, l'écriture est en arabe mais pas la puce.

Merci de votre réponse

Lien vers le commentaire
Partager sur d’autres sites

Je n'ai pas essayé mais as tu spécifié le sens d'ecriture RTL dans une balise quelques part!

C'est juste une idée!

LTR sera plus adapté :-) Désolé !

Eric.

Lien vers le commentaire
Partager sur d’autres sites

Si je ne m'abuse, la langue arabe se lit de droite à gauche. le sens de lecture "RTL" (Right To Left), me semble ici approprié.

Edit : Je viens de tester, ça fonctionne parfaitement bien :

<style type="text/css">
ul {
direction: rtl;
}
</style>

Lien vers le commentaire
Partager sur d’autres sites

Posté (modifié)
Essaye de gérer ça avec une feuille de style ;)
Merci !

j'avais déjà trouvé et je m'apprêtais à répondre sur ce sujet.

les puces sont des images de fond avec un style aligné à droite :

div.phorum-menu li
{
font-weight: bold;
font-family: {navfont};
font-size: {navfontsize};
padding: 0px 15px 0px 0px;
margin-top:3px;
background-image: url('templates/forum_arabe/images/square_bullet.png');
background-repeat: no-repeat;
background-position: right;
}

Modifié par peter45
Lien vers le commentaire
Partager sur d’autres sites

Veuillez vous connecter pour commenter

Vous pourrez laisser un commentaire après vous êtes connecté.



Connectez-vous maintenant
×
×
  • Créer...